docs(stdlib): refresh #135 triage (r2) after slices 5,6b,7,8
~10/19 stdlib files compile end-to-end. Records the session's key win (sl.7 let-polymorphism unblocked the typecheck wall), the new slice 11 (resolver has no forward-reference support — pre-existing, affects many files, repro'd even without `module`), slice 8-tail (io cross-module split), and slice 12 (result deeper typecheck post-imports). Remaining 4/9/10/11/12 are each correctness-/grammar-critical rigorous units. Refs #128, #135.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.7 (1M context) <noreply@anthropic.com>
